site stats

React intersection observer hook

WebApr 18, 2024 · Basically, Intersection Observer will monitor elements and check if they're intersect with the viewport of an document or, most of time, the browser viewport. For more information, please refer to the MDN docs. Create the React hook First, let's start with an empty hook like this: export function useIntersectionObserver() { } WebMar 22, 2024 · First of all, we need to be able to provide the entry that the IntersectionObserver returns from the callback. To do this, we use the useState hook. We …

react-intersection-observer examples - CodeSandbox

WebA React hook for the IntersectionObserver API that uses a polyfill when the native API is not available. The Intersection Observer API provides a way to asynchronously observe … WebApr 10, 2024 · Steps to use Intersection Observer. Create an observer with some "options". Then you ask the observer to observe a component. When the desired intersection occurs, the callback function given by us is called. The Options:-root - The outer rectangle or rectangle inside which you want to observe for an intersection. mars ascent vehicle hybrid propulsion effort https://joyeriasagredo.com

How to Implement Reveal on Scroll in React using the Intersection ...

WebJun 26, 2024 · You should use cleanup function in the useEffect hook, that will be triggered before the new useEffect runs. It will stop the old one, and then you can create a new one. You can do it by returning a function. All references are saved, so it as simple as wrapping observer.disconnect in a function and returning it: WebMar 23, 2024 · The Intersection Observer API is an effective tool for developing engaging user interfaces in web development. You can add an extra layer of interactivity to your web applications by implementing reveal-on-scroll effects in React with this API. WebThe npm package react-intersection-observer-hook receives a total of 63,863 downloads a week. As such, we scored react-intersection-observer-hook popularity level to be … marsa sexual health center

Custom React Hook - useIntersection with Intersection Observer

Category:GitHub - wellyshen/react-cool-inview: 😎 🖥️ React hook to monitor an ...

Tags:React intersection observer hook

React intersection observer hook

React: разрабатываем HOC и хук для наблюдения за элементами

WebUse this online react-intersection-observer playground to view and fork react-intersection-observer example apps and templates on CodeSandbox. Click any example below to run it instantly! load-more-infinite-scroll. @tanstack/query-example-react-load-more-infinite-scroll. react React example starter project.

React intersection observer hook

Did you know?

WebCreate your custom hook. At the top of your file, import the hooks from the React library. // useOnScreen.ts import { useState, useEffect } from "react"; Create your custom hook. Remember that a custom hook must always start with the use keyword. In this function, we'll pass a ref and a rootMargin variable. The rootMargin variable will tell the ... WebIntersection-Observer; 检测函数是否为类(new)调用; 跨域解决方案; Js包管理规范及Webpack编译; Js事件循环解决方案; Inherits; Object 属性详解; Promise原理; ES6; React …

WebJul 8, 2024 · useIntersectionObserver.js Use this custom hook. It creates an IntersectionObserver instance and saves it in a useRef hook. It tracks the elements that are being observed in a state. Whenever the state changes, it unobserves all elements and then reobserves the elements that remain in the state. WebOct 10, 2024 · Using useMemo in this hook is fairly simple: const observer = useMemo ( () => new IntersectionObserver (…), [ref, rootMargin]). It is a topic on it’s own and the …

WebApr 10, 2024 · Steps to use Intersection Observer. Create an observer with some "options". Then you ask the observer to observe a component. When the desired intersection … Webreact-intersection-observer-hook This is a small React hook package to use Insersection Observer declaratively. By using this hook, you can easily track if a component is visible …

WebSep 10, 2024 · Observes visibility changes for a given element. Use the useState() hook to store the intersection value of the given element.; Create an IntersectionObserver with the given options and an appropriate callback to update the isIntersecting state variable.; Use the useEffect() hook to call IntersectionObserver.observe() when mounting the …

WebOct 20, 2024 · In this article, I will explain how Intersection Observer can be used to implement this autoplay and pause feature by creating a React custom Hook for use in a … mars asia vet health holdings pte. ltdWebMay 7, 2024 · In case you don’t want to use the browser API and want to work with a library to speed up the development, there’s a very good library called react-intersection-observer.. To use this library, you need to import the useInView hook and pass an options object as an argument:. const options = { root: null, rootMargin: "0px", threshold: 1.0 }; const { ref, … marsa smartchemicals mexicanaWebThe Hook and Reel specialty. Our fan-favorite seafood boils are delivered steaming hot! All come with corn and 2 potatoes. Choose your catch, spice level, sauce and add extras for … mars aspecting 1st houseWebOct 12, 2024 · The official documentation says: "The Intersection Observer API provides a way to asynchronously observe changes in the intersection of a target element with an ancestor element or with a top-level document's viewport." — MDN. I wanted to explore how I could implement infinite scroll with react using Intersection Observer. mars aspecting 12th houseWebIntersection-Observer; 检测函数是否为类(new)调用; 跨域解决方案; Js包管理规范及Webpack编译; Js事件循环解决方案; Inherits; Object 属性详解; Promise原理; ES6; React 原理探讨. 前端路由与后端路由; MVVM; Dva; Saga; React Diff; React Hook 原理; Redux代码分析; Render props 、高阶组件(HOC ... mars aspecting 5th househttp://geekdaxue.co/read/byhh6u@adsf2s/zwaqeq mars aspecting 2nd househttp://geekdaxue.co/read/byhh6u@adsf2s/zwaqeq mars aspecting 8th house